Effects of vaccination on onset and outcome of Dravet syndrome: a retrospective study.
The Lancet. Neurology - 1 Jun 2010
McIntosh Anne M, McMahon Jacinta, Dibbens Leanne M, Iona Xenia, Mulley John C, Scheffer Ingrid E, Berkovic Samuel F
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Pertussis vaccination has been alleged to cause an encephalopathy that involves seizures and subsequent intellectual disability. In a previous retrospective study, 11 of 14 patients with so-called vaccine encephalopathy had Dravet syndrome that was associated with de-novo mutations of the sodium channel gene SCN1A. In this study, we aimed to establish whether the apparent association of Dravet...
